
Troops of the Nigerian Army on Thursday overran a terrorist hideout in Sambisa Forest, Borno State.
According to a statement by the Nigerian Army, a joint operation between troops of Operation Hadin Kai and the Civilian Joint Task Force (CJTF) was conducted in the Sambisa Forest between 6 am and 12 pm.
The aggressive patrol and clearance operation targeted terrorist strongholds in Garin Malam Ali, Garin Glucose and Ukuba.
The Troops successfully invaded the strongholds, forcing the insurgents to flee and abandon their arms and ammunition.
Recovered items include various weapons and IED-making equipment. The exploitation of the Sambisa Forest is ongoing.
